Summary of Functions:
As a member of the culinary team for 1898 Public House, you'll help prepare, season, and cook soups, meats, vegetables, desserts, specialty dishes, and other food items for consumption in eating establishments by performing the following duties. While providing superior quality, preparation, presentation, of food and guest service.
Essential Duties and Responsibilities
- Ensures compliance with the Kalispel Tribe of Indians, Washington State Regulations and Kalispel Golf & Country Club (KGCC) Policies and Procedures
- Prepares ingredients ahead of schedule according to the prep sheet
- Ensures kitchen equipment and appliances are ready for use
- Perform portion control and minimize waste to keep cost within forecasted range
- Measures and mixes ingredients according to recipe to prepare soups, salads, gravies, desserts, sauces, and appetizers
- Bakes, roasts, broils, steams; meats, fish, vegetables, and other foods
- Carves meats, portions food, heat gravies and sauces, and follows proper plate specifications
- Washes, peels, cuts and shreds vegetables and fruits to prepare them for use
- Butchers chickens, fish, and shellfish.
- Cuts, trims, and bone meat prior to cooking.
- Bakes bread, rolls, and pastries, and desserts
- Perform additional tasks as assigned by the Sous-Chef or Head Chef
- Responsible for maintaining a clean and hygienic work environment, including kitchen equipment, tables and shelves at all times
- Comply with applicable sanitary, health, and personal hygiene standards.
- Follows all food safety, sanitation, guidelines set forth by the FDA.

Hiring PreferenceThe Kalispel Tribe of Indians is an Equal opportunity employer. Consistent with federal law, the Kalispel Tribe of Indians applies Indian preference in employment. It is the policy of the Kalispel Tribe of Indians to give preference in hiring, promotions, and transfers into vacant positions to qualified applicants in the following order: 1) Kalispel Tribal Members; 2) Spouses of an enrolled Kalispel Tribal Member; 3) enrolled members of other Indian Tribes; 4) all other applicants.
